What is the Course Drop Add Withdrawal Form?
The Course Drop Add Withdrawal Form serves an essential function at Nazareth College, allowing students to make necessary changes to their course enrollment. This form enables students to seamlessly add, drop, or withdraw from courses as needed. Students may require this document in various scenarios, particularly when adjustments to their academic schedules are required.
To ensure the form is properly processed, it requires signatures from specific user roles, including the student, advisor, and instructor. Each role plays a vital part in the approval process, ensuring compliance with institutional policies.

Who is eligible to use the Course Drop Add Withdrawal Form?
The Course Drop Add Withdrawal Form is available for all students at Nazareth College looking to add, drop, or withdraw from courses. Ensure you follow your specific program guidelines and deadlines for submission.
Are there deadlines for submitting this form?
Yes, each semester at Nazareth College has specific deadlines for adding or dropping classes. It's important to check the academic calendar for these dates to ensure your requests are submitted on time.
